Does my waste get recycled?

When you rent a temporary dumpster, your goal is to fill it up and have the waste hauled away. But if you prefer your waste recycled, you might have to really go about it in a slightly different fashion. Waste in the majority of temporary dumpsters isn't recycled because the containers are so large and carry so much material.

If you are interested in recycling any waste from your project, check into getting smaller containers. Many waste management dumpster cost businesses in Wheatland have a broad range of containers available, including those for recycling. All these are typically smaller than temporary dumpsters; they are the size of routine trash bins and smaller.

Should you need to recycle, learn whether the company you are working with uses single stream recycling (you do not have to sort the material) or in the event you will need to form the recyclable material into different contain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This will make a difference in the number of containers you need to rent.

What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?

You can put most kinds of debris into a waste management dumpster cost in Wheatland. There are, nevertheless,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also banned. If something poses an environmental risk, you probably cannot place it in a dumpster. Get in touch with your rental business if you are uncertain.

That leaves most types of debris that you could place in the dumpster, comprise dr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Pretty much any sort of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.

Certain types of okay debris, nevertheless,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should ask the rental business whether you have to pay an additional f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.

Security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ster

Follow these recommendations to remain safe while by means of a rental dumpster.

1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a small incline could induce it to roll.

2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Items must not stick out of the top opening.

3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you are finished.

4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.

5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y things to the dumpster.

6. Just let adults close to the dumpster.

7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. Once they enter the landfill, they could leak out and contaminate your local ground water.

8. Ensure you have plenty of light when moving debris to the dumpster. Should you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Getting the top quote on your own dumpster

One of the biggest concerns you probably have when renting a dumpster in Wheatland is how much it will cost. Among the top methods to negate this anxiety is to have precise advice. When you phone to get a price quote, have a good idea of how much waste you'll need to remove so you may get the top recommendation on dumpster size. In case you are not sure on the amount of waste, renting a size larger will save you the additional expense of renting a second dumpster if the first proves overly little.

Provide any info you think is applicable to be sure you don't end up paying for services that you don't really need. Some companies charge by the container size, while others charge by weight. Be sure you understand which is which so you've a clear quote. Likewise, make sure to request whether the quote you receive includes landfill costs; this is going to keep you from being surprised by an additional fee later.
